1989 Ford Capri vs. 1999 Peugeot Partner

To start off, 1999 Peugeot Partner is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Ford Capri.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Ford Capri would be higher. At 1,997 cc (4 cylinders), 1999 Peugeot Partner is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1989 Ford Capri (134 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 46 more horse power than 1999 Peugeot Partner. (88 HP @ 4150 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1989 Ford Capri should accelerate faster than 1999 Peugeot Partner.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Peugeot Partner weights approximately 188 kg more than 1989 Ford Capri.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1999 Peugeot Partner (214 Nm @ 1900 RPM) has 31 more torque (in Nm) than 1989 Ford Capri. (183 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1999 Peugeot Partner will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1989 Ford Capri.
